Guide Review - Book Review: Ballet for Dummies
Ballet for Dummies is an informational guide to the basics of ballet. The book is nicely divide into several chapters, each chapter broken down into informative categories. The authors are witty, illustrating several points by incorporating humor. The book is geared toward adults, those either entering ballet for the first time or returning after years away from the studio. The book teaches the basic positions of ballet as well as barre exercises, steps, jumps and turns. After reading the book, the reader will have a basic understanding of ballet and be ready to try a few basic steps. Although it can't take the place of attending ballet classes, it will definitely give the reader a head start into their leap into the world of ballet.
